Immagini e parole della politica: la città di Siena nel Trecento

Wednesday 12 June 2013, 7.00PM to 8.00pm

As part of a series of lectures in Italian on Italian art, Dr Michele Luigi Vescovi will look at the frescoes of the 'Buon Governo' in Siena, exploring how these offer a fresh insight into the civic life of a medieval city, depicting ideas on the contemporary political situation.  These lectures are aimed at university students and adult learners of intermediate to advanced level.
